Overview
Sutherland Elem School is a public primary serving grades 0–8 in Chicago, Illinois. The school enrolls 641 students. It is part of the Chicago Public Schools Dist 299 district.

Equity & Title I
In the United States, Free/Reduced Lunch (FRL) eligibility is the primary federal proxy for student poverty. Schools with 40% or more FRL-eligible students typically qualify for Title I school-wide programs.
